Zam Zam Water

As part of his celebration of completing his recent journey to the hajj (the annual pilgrimage to Mecca), Barry’s co-worker invited him and other colleagues into his office to share dates, chocolate and some Zam zam water. All Muslims with the means and health are required to undertake the hajj, the fifth pillar of Islam, at least once in their lives. The short story of this water is that it is the spring from which Allah quenched the thirst of Ismaa’eel the son of Ibraaheem when he was an infant. Allah sent Gabriel, and he struck the earth, and water appeared.
